The World of Sunday Suspense and Taranath Tantrik

Sunday Suspense is a popular Bengali audio drama series known for its high-quality storytelling and immersive sound design. The series features standalone episodes and multi-part arcs, with Taranath Tantrik being one of the most iconic characters. Taranath is a tantrik—a practitioner of esoteric rituals—who uses his knowledge of the occult to solve seemingly impossible cases. Unlike typical detectives, he relies on mystical tools, ancient scriptures, and his deep understanding of the supernatural.
